Ekonomická konkurenceschopnost Německa / Economical competitiveness of Germany

The Diploma thesis is focused on the economical competitiveness of Germany in international comparison. The purpose of the thesis is to suggest adopting measures that could improve that existent competitiveness of the Czech Republic recommended on the basis of the ascertained data obtained by the applied analysis on Germany. The theoretical part of the thesis is elaborated by using literature and online sources. The key terms are defined such as competitiveness, competitive advantage and foreign trade following by the methods of competitive rating. In the practical part of the thesis the variables are established on the basis of the competitive rating published by the World Economic Forum. The econometric model of the German competitiveness is created from the ascertained variables. The statistic important variables obtained through the model output are described in detail and compared with the values of the same variables of the Czech Republic. Measures that could lead to improving the current competitiveness of the Czech Republic are recommended on the basis of the ascertained data. The output of this thesis is a recommendation to focused on an export of hi-tech technology and innovations which both can generate high added value. This finding can be applied especially in industry and agriculture.
